Originally Posted by trails (Post 10077615)
Si would you be able to run just one for a lightweight bonnet?


Hi Trials,

You could probably run one of the dampers on a lightweight bonnet but you run the risk of putting pressure on one side of the bonnet.

The ones designed for alloy bonnets have less resistance than the ones designed for steel and work a treat! :)


Cheers

Si

N_Scooby 07 June 2011 04:03 PM

I can vouch for these. I bought a set from Simon ages ago. You fit both dampers because un-like other brands these are made to suit the type of bonnet you have. The ones made to fit steel bonnets have greater resistance than the ones to fit the alloy ones.
